Abstract. It is well-known that measurements of various physical fields could be used as navigation aids for inertial systems even in situations where reception of signals from satellite navigation systems is impossible. The paper considers the algorithms for navi­gation systems corrected with the help of magnetic measurements. The EMM2017 geo­mag­ne­tic model based on spherical harmonics as well as the EMAG2v3 model, which use the definition of the anomalous field at grid nodes, are considered. The algorithm of field continuation for grid models is given. The algorithm of the integrated magneto-inertial navigation system is briefly described. Finally, numerical simulations show that the use of the EMAG2v3 model results in some improvement in navigation accuracy compared to the EMM2017 model.

Keywords: integrated navigation system, EMM2017, EMAG2v3.
